Hampton by Hilton Cluj Takes Part in Hilton Worldwide’s Largest Global Career Event

Hampton by Hilton Cluj has taken part in Careers@Hilton Live: Youth in Hospitality Month, Hilton Worldwide’s largest ever global career event. Throughout the month of May, Hilton Worldwide hotels and corporate offices around the globe are hosting hundreds of events to inform those looking for employment, including young people, about the vast array of exciting opportunities available to all in the hospitality industry. This event is part of Bright Blue Futures, a global program that encourages Team Members to donate their time and expertise to help young people achieve stability and bring hope to their communities, preparing them for a brighter future, according to Hampton by Hilton management.Careers@Hilton Live: Youth in Hospitality events are a unique opportunity for Hilton Worldwide Team Members to inspire those looking for employment about careers in the hospitality industry, and to support them by providing guidance on the skills that are vital to succeed in the workplace and beyond. Participants have been joining Hilton Worldwide Team Members for events ranging from resume clinics, to career speed-networking, as well as presentations from Team Members on their career paths.

On 12th May 2014, Hampton by Hilton Cluj hosted an event which gathered almost 50 participants including students, children from families with special situations, single mothers and people with disabilities interested in building a career in hospitality. Throughout the day, they were given tips on how to create a CV and how to plan for career paths. They also engaged in role plays with the hotel team members, in order to get a better understanding of the activities happening in such a hotel.

Andreea Balaj, Hotel Manager, said, “Young people continue to face challenging employment prospects, so it is more important than ever to make sure they receive information and advice about the options available and the skills and attributes they will need once they embark on their chosen careers.

“We are passionate about raising awareness of the opportunities the hospitality industry offers and we are delighted to be doing this through one of our biggest ever careers events across the globe.”, said also Andreea Balaj

Careers@Hilton Live: Youth in Hospitality Month is a part of Hilton Worldwide’s Open Doors commitment, which aims to positively impact at least one million young people by 2019 and better prepare them to reach their full potential.
